The 6. International Conference on Tools and Algorithms for the Construction and Analysis of Systems (TACAS) 2000


Topics

  • verification and construction techniques;
  • compositional and refinement-based methodologies;
  • test case generation;
  • theorem-proving and model checking;
  • analytical techniques for real-time, hybrid and safety-critical systems;
  • tool environments and tool architectures;
  • applications and case studies.
